Abstract
Congenital scoliosis is a spine deformity less frequent than idiopathic scoliosis in the Rehabilitation Services actually. The orthopedic management of this type of deformity has no change in the last years. We present a review of the associate pathology, prognosis and the orthopedic management of our treatment with cast reduction before thermoplastic corset. Surgery has change with different techniques and indications between the surgeons.
